I'm getting ready for the tournament on Saturday, and I've been going over my list on Battlescribe and comparing it to the point values in the codex. The point values for the sorcerer's Force weapons don't match up between the two. Battlescribe says that a Force Axe costs 10 points, and a Force Stave and Sword cost 8. The codex on the other hand says that an Axe costs 16, a Stave 14, and a Sword 12. So which is right? Was there a errata that changed the value of Force weapons or is Battlescribe just going nuts?
